Santa giving out Halloween candy
Happy Ho-Ho-Holloween!
From October 31, 2013.
A pirate and Mario green
On Santa’s front porch can be seen.
Oh, the memories from nine years past
May they give a smile that will last.
As the years raise, sails on the mast,
Sailing us to other shores, too fast.
To hold a moment in our hands
Is hard because of where we stand.
We want to be still, a rock on land,
But that is often not how it’s planned.
So, remember now all things seen,
Smelled, felt, and comforting.
Knowing most will be only a sheen,
A glittering moment from which we have been.
